Beef Manicotti Recipe


Recipe Ingredients:

MEAT FILLING
1.00 lb Lean Ground Beef
0.25 c Onion; Chopped
3.00 sl Bread; Torn Up Small
1.50 c Mozzarella Cheese; Shredded
1.00 lg Egg - or use egg substitute
0.50 c Milk
1.00 tb Parsley; Snipped
1.00 ts Salt
0.25 ts Pepper
PASTA
8.00 oz Manicotti Shells; 1 Pk
TOMATO SAUCE
4.00 oz Mushroom Stems & Pieces
15.00 oz Tomato Sauce
12.00 oz Tomato Paste
0.25 c Onion; Chopped
1.00 cl Garlic; Minced
4.00 c Water
1.00 tb Italian Seasoning
0.50 ts Sugar or sugar substitute
0.50 ts Salt
0.13 ts Pepper
0.33 c Parmesan Cheese; Grated

 

Recipe Instructions:

Cook and stir the meat and the first 1/4 cup of onion
in a large skillet until the meat is brown. Drain off
excess fat. Remove from the heat and stir in the
remaining ingredients for the Meat Filling. Fill the
uncooked manicotti shells, packing the filling into
both ends. Place the shells in an ungreased baking
pan, 13x9". Heat the oven to 375~. Heat the undrained
mushrooms and the remaining ingredients for the Tomato
sauce except the Parmesan Cheese to boiling, stirring
occasionally. Reduce the heat and simmer, uncovered,
for about 5 minutes. Pour the sauce over the filled
shells. Cover the pan with aluminum foil and bake
until the shells are tender, 1-1/2 to 1-3/4 hours.
Sprinkle with the cheese and cool 5-10 minutes before
serving.

Servings: 6
